Tytthocrinus arcarius

Crinoidea - Cyathocrinida - Streblocrinidae

Taxonomy
Tytthocrinus arcarius was named by Koenig and Meyer (1965). It is not a trace fossil. Its type locality is Windom Little Beard Creek, which is in a Givetian marine siliciclastic in the Moscow Formation of New York.
